Everything you need for daily operations: odds configuration, bet acceptance rules, risk control, and reporting.

Learn more
Single and combined bets. Availability settings by segments and markets.

Learn more
Manage odds, margins, and limits via UI. Changes are applied centrally.

Learn more
Integration of your chosen data provider: events, results, statuses, live updates.

Learn more
Summaries by sport, event, and bet type: turnover, margin, positions, results.

Learn more
Positions and exposure across markets and events. Signals, stop lists, and risk concentration control.

Learn more
Managing settlements and exceptions: refunds, voids, disputed cases. Action history for audit and support.
First, we define the sports and risk policy, then integrate APIs and data, and finally, establish operations and reporting.
We start with goals and limitations: what sports and leagues are needed, which bet types are important, and how you measure line effectiveness and margin. We define betting rules: limits by discipline and event, maximum payout requirements, and the approach to manual review. We immediately agree on scenarios that most often burden support: cancellations, postponements, recalculations, and disputed claims. The outcome is a clear requirements map: what we show players, how we calculate results, how the team manages risk, and who is responsible for decisions.
We connect the module via API to your system: player authorization, balance inquiry, bet placement, winnings calculation, refunds, and adjustments based on event status. We ensure robust handling of duplicate requests and network delays so that calculations align with the event log. Simultaneously, we connect a sports data provider: betting line, results, match statuses, and in-play updates. The team receives a test environment and a set of scenarios to verify integration quality before launch.
We build the betting line for your market: disciplines, leagues, section display, showing priorities, and availability of bet types. In the admin panel, we configure margins and limits at the sport, event, and bet type level to keep risk within defined boundaries. Separately, we agree on rules for large bets: manual review conditions, approval criteria, and decision logs. As a result, the betting line looks like a product, and the betting rules function as a manageable system, clear to both marketing and finance.
We integrate processes that ensure sportsbook stability: monitoring open positions, risk accumulation signals, and team response scenarios. We define who makes decisions on event restrictions and rule adjustments, how manual actions are documented, and how the change history is stored. Support receives a clear process for handling inquiries: event statuses, grounds for recalculation, a link to the log entry, and the payout result. Finance gains a predictable risk overview, and the team operates according to regulations, free from chaos.
We go live following a checklist: line availability, correct bet acceptance, settlement by status, limit and risk scenario functionality, and report readiness. We then initiate a management cycle: regular analysis of reports by sport and bet type, margin and limit adjustments, and optimizing event selection based on demand. This approach delivers predictable growth: you strengthen what yields results and keep risk within established rules, without overloading development and support.
Line and risk management is built on rules and data: admin panel, reports, settlement statuses, and transparent operations.
In-play betting
Pre-match Line
Market-Driven Lines
Risk Management
The module handles key sportsbook tasks: bet acceptance, settlements, risk control, and clear reports. The team operates by the rules.
The answers help assess the scope of integration, operational risks, and how the team will manage the line after launch.
A sportsbook provides businesses with a manageable revenue stream and a dedicated platform for audience retention. Importantly, it's not just about accepting bets: the module establishes operational discipline, including margin and limit rules, open position control, transparent settlement statuses, and an event log. This reduces the burden on support and finance teams, as disputed cases are resolved using logs, and decisions are made based on report data. Ultimately, the team can more quickly identify effective strategies and markets, while risk remains within the chosen policy.
Integration is built around standard operations such as authorization, balance management, bet acceptance, win calculation based on event status, refunds, and adjustments. Critical scenarios are those that impact player trust and financial control: handling repeated requests during network delays, ensuring accurate status recording, processing canceled and postponed events, and transparently logging every step. Once these scenarios are addressed, the team gains predictable financial outcomes and clear grounds for analysis. This is particularly vital in live betting, where decisions are made rapidly and errors can be costly.
Margin and limits are managed through the admin panel and applied centrally based on predefined rules for sport, league, event, bet type, and audience segment. This approach streamlines operations: the financial manager adjusts risk policy, while product and marketing teams modify discipline visibility and the betting interface. Development handles integration and initial setup, with daily management becoming process-driven. Reports highlight areas of increasing risk, declining margins, and successful disciplines, enabling the team to make data-driven decisions without manual interface adjustments.
Risk control is based on monitoring open positions for events and predefined team response protocols. When risk accumulates for a specific event, the system triggers an alert, and the team decides on an action: adjusting limits, suspending betting on certain outcomes, or initiating manual review for large wagers. A crucial aspect is the logging of all decisions: an action journal records who applied a restriction, why, what rule changes occurred, and the resulting impact. This process ensures risk is manageable, protects profit margins, and prevents chaos during peak betting periods.
To manage profitability effectively, reports on disciplines, events, and bet types are crucial. These include turnovers, actual margin, open positions, results for completed events, and the revenue share of each discipline. This data helps differentiate popularity from profitability: high turnover often looks impressive, but the actual margin can decline due to risk and arbitrage. When these reports are centralized, the team can quickly adjust policies by changing limits, reconfiguring discipline offerings, and reinforcing what consistently delivers stable results. This transforms the betting line into a product with clear and predictable economics.
The live mode relies on a sports data provider that generates events, statuses, results, and a stream of updates. The module accepts bets based on the current line and calculates winnings according to event statuses. For operational efficiency, it's crucial that odds and statuses originate from a single data source, and all actions are meticulously logged. The team manages discipline availability, limits, and risk policy, with data quality maintained by the selected provider. This approach ensures stability: players experience a consistent betting line, and support and finance can resolve cases based on transparent records.
Explore other business solutions for your i-gaming project